On Wednesday, the Detroit Tigers (56-91) are visiting the Baltimore Orioles (76-71), at 7:05 PM ET, in the final game of a three-game set.
The favored Orioles (-170 moneyline odds to win) host the Tigers (+144). The Orioles will give the ball to Jordan Lyles (10-11) against the Tigers and Matt Manning (2-2).
The Tigers beat the Orioles 3-2 yesterday, with Joey Wentz getting the win (5.2 IP, 0 R, 2 H, 4 K) and Akil Baddoo leading the way offensively (going 2-for-5 with a double, a home run and two RBI). Austin Voth (5.0 IP, 2 R, 6 H, 3 K) took the loss for the Orioles.
